HC Deb 19 May 1969 vol 784 c6W
53. Mr. McMaster

asked the Secretary of State for Social Services whether he will now change the earnings rule which at present discourages the wives of disabled people from earning more than £2 16s. per week.

Mr. Pentland

I have nothing to add to the replies my hon. Friend the Minister of State gave to the hon. Member for Harwich (Mr. Ridsdale) on 14th April.—[Vol. 781, c. 781.]
